aboutsummaryrefslogtreecommitdiff
path: root/lib/python/Components
diff options
context:
space:
mode:
authorFelix Domke <tmbinc@elitedvb.net>2008-11-18 00:39:59 +0100
committerFelix Domke <tmbinc@elitedvb.net>2008-11-18 00:39:59 +0100
commit3aedbe22cf74b72ad0c3e2bc1869e914701e6574 (patch)
tree1038020f95aba6b7451ec8046dabeb4b954a96cf /lib/python/Components
parent39bd88513deee4a1a00993212c76e503fdd47fe7 (diff)
downloadenigma2-3aedbe22cf74b72ad0c3e2bc1869e914701e6574.tar.gz
enigma2-3aedbe22cf74b72ad0c3e2bc1869e914701e6574.zip
experimental dm8000 recording fix, doesn't belong here
Diffstat (limited to 'lib/python/Components')
-rw-r--r--lib/python/Components/Renderer/FrontpanelLed.py11
1 files changed, 10 insertions, 1 deletions
diff --git a/lib/python/Components/Renderer/FrontpanelLed.py b/lib/python/Components/Renderer/FrontpanelLed.py
index 7bb584e5..cd329b56 100644
--- a/lib/python/Components/Renderer/FrontpanelLed.py
+++ b/lib/python/Components/Renderer/FrontpanelLed.py
@@ -6,15 +6,24 @@ class FrontpanelLed(Element):
Element.__init__(self)
def changed(self, *args, **kwargs):
- if self.source.value:
+ if self.source.value or 1:
pattern = 0x55555555
+ pattern_4bit = 0x84fc8c04
speed = 20
else:
pattern = 0
+ pattern_4bit = 0xffffffff
speed = 1
try:
open("/proc/stb/fp/led0_pattern", "w").write("%08x" % pattern)
+ except IOError:
+ pass
+ try:
+ open("/proc/stb/fp/led_pattern", "w").write("%08x" % pattern_4bit)
+ except IOError:
+ pass
+ try:
open("/proc/stb/fp/led_pattern_speed", "w").write("%d" % speed)
except IOError:
pass